- Qu'est-ce que la sécurité de conception de logiciels?
- Comment créer une conception logicielle solide en sécurité de l'information?
- Quels sont les principes de conception de sécurité?
- Quels sont les trois principes de conception sécurisée?
- Quels sont les types de logiciels de sécurité?
- Comment créer un logiciel de sécurité?
- Quelles sont les phases principales du modèle en cascade de développement logiciel?
- Comment puis-je m'assurer que mon code est sécurisé?
- Pourquoi la sécurité est-elle importante dans le développement de logiciels?
- Quels sont les 12 principes de conception?
- Quels sont les huit principes de sécurité?
- Que suggère le mécanisme le moins courant?
Qu'est-ce que la sécurité de conception de logiciels?
La sécurité, dans le cadre du processus de développement logiciel, est un processus continu impliquant des personnes et des pratiques, et garantit la confidentialité, l'intégrité et la disponibilité des applications. ... La solution à la sécurité du développement logiciel est bien plus que la technologie.
Comment créer une conception logicielle solide en sécurité de l'information?
4 principes de conception de logiciels sécurisés
- Sache que quelqu'un est là pour t'avoir. Peut-être qu'ils l'ont déjà fait et tu ne le sais même pas. ...
- Attention aux cas d'abus. Même les développeurs qualifiés et expérimentés ne comprennent souvent pas la mentalité d'un attaquant. ...
- Comprendre que les petites vulnérabilités se construisent les unes sur les autres. ...
- Construire des choses en toute sécurité pour le bien de la postérité.
Quels sont les principes de conception de sécurité?
Les principes de conception de la sécurité sont pris en compte lors de la conception de tout mécanisme de sécurité pour un système. Ces principes sont revus pour développer un système sécurisé qui prévient les failles de sécurité et empêche également les accès indésirables au système.
Quels sont les trois principes de conception sécurisée?
Principes de conception de sécurité
- Le moindre privilège.
- Valeurs par défaut de sécurité intégrée.
- Économie de mécanisme.
- Médiation complète.
- Conception ouverte.
- Privilège de séparation.
- Mécanisme le moins commun.
- Acceptabilité psychologique.
Quels sont les types de logiciels de sécurité?
Voici quelques exemples d'applications logicielles de sécurité de premier plan.
- Logiciel avancé de protection contre les logiciels malveillants. ...
- Logiciel de sécurité applicative. ...
- Logiciel de pare-feu. ...
- Logiciel de sécurité des terminaux. ...
- Logiciel de sécurité Web. ...
- Logiciel de sécurité réseau. ...
- Logiciel de sécurité de messagerie. ...
- Logiciel de sécurité Internet des objets (IoT).
Comment créer un logiciel de sécurité?
Si vous cherchez à garantir la sécurité des processus de développement logiciel, voici les trois meilleures pratiques pour un développement logiciel sécurisé :
- Commencez par les exigences.
- Développer sur la base de normes logicielles sécurisées.
- Testez tôt et souvent.
Quelles sont les phases principales du modèle en cascade de développement logiciel?
Le modèle de cascade à cinq étages, basé sur les exigences de Winston W. Royce, divise les processus de développement en phases de projet suivantes : analyse, conception, mise en œuvre, test et exploitation.
Comment puis-je m'assurer que mon code est sécurisé?
Voici quatre façons d'améliorer la sécurité du code, quelle que soit la langue que vous perdez.
- Le choix de la langue est essentiellement neutre en termes de sécurité. ...
- Renseignez-vous sur le codage sécurisé. ...
- Utiliser les outils disponibles. ...
- Automatisez pour simplifier la sécurité. ...
- Pas de langue de pointe.
Pourquoi la sécurité est-elle importante dans le développement de logiciels?
Avantages du développement logiciel sécurisé
Un logiciel personnalisé qui intègre des mesures de sécurité tout au long du processus de développement garantit que votre logiciel répond aux exigences uniques de votre organisation pour des performances sans faille avec des risques de sécurité minimaux.
Quels sont les 12 principes de conception?
Il existe douze principes de base de la conception : contraste, équilibre, accent, proportion, hiérarchie, répétition, rythme, motif, espace blanc, mouvement, variété et unité.
Quels sont les huit principes de sécurité?
Les huit principes de conception sont :
- Principe du moindre privilège. ...
- Principe des valeurs par défaut de sécurité intégrée. ...
- Principe d'économie de mécanisme. ...
- Principe de médiation complète. ...
- Principe de la conception ouverte. ...
- Principe de séparation des privilèges. ...
- Principe du mécanisme le moins commun. ...
- Principe d'acceptabilité psychologique.
Que suggère le mécanisme le moins courant?
Le principe du mécanisme le moins commun stipule que les mécanismes utilisés pour accéder aux ressources ne doivent pas être partagés. Le partage des ressources fournit un canal le long duquel les informations peuvent être transmises, et donc un tel partage doit être minimisé.